oneknee
Posts: 0
Posted on 2009-04-16 11:11:57
jdm998 wrote:

Is there a way to have both HB's get 50/50 carries or 60/40 etc?



The closest you can get is to line them up at HB left and HB right, should be about equal carries.
FBs get less carries and should get none if they line up same side as the HB i.e. both Left or both centre or both right then HB should get all the carries. If you have something like HB centre and FB right or left then the FB will get a few carries but most will go to the HB.
